Oakdale Group Monthly Scissor Lift Inspection
by Ben Morgan, from the Community
This monthly scissor lift inspection checklist helps verify the condition and safe operation of MEWPs. It covers log book availability, compliance and ID plates, reverse beeper and flashing light, tyre condition, safe work limits and SWL/WLL markings. Inspect that all controls are clearly labelled and functioning, including emergency stop, emergency lowering, deadman controls, motion controls, horn, and both ground and platform panels. Check for hydraulic leaks, adequate guarding of hot surfaces and moving parts, and the platform’s floor, handrails, frame, and self-locking gate. Assess exhaust emissions or electrical test and tag status, structural integrity of the scissor assembly and stabilisers/outriggers. Engine checks include oil filter, battery security, engine oil, coolant, hydraulic oil, leaks, and fan belt. Exterior checks include wheel nuts, steering, lights, compliance plate, and log book. Record site details, hours, and capture signatures and comments.
